WebFeb 19, 2014 · One of the most common industrial by-products used as binder materials is fly ash (FA). FA has been widely used as a pozzolanic material to enhance the physical, chemical and mechanical properties of cements and concretes. It has been estimated that the energy requirement of geopolymers is 60 % less than that of PC [ 34 ].
